
Introduction
The debate around React.js vs Next.js in 2026 continues to dominate search trends—and for good reason. Businesses today are not just building websites; they are building high-performance digital experiences that must rank on Google and surface in AI-driven platforms like ChatGPT and Gemini.
If you’re comparing react js vs next js or deciding whether to hire a ReactJS developer or a next.js web development team, the choice directly impacts SEO, performance, and scalability.
React.js remains the foundation of modern UI development, while Next.js has evolved into a full-stack framework designed for speed, SEO, and production efficiency. Understanding when to use each is critical for long-term success.
What Is React.js?
React.js is a JavaScript library used for building dynamic user interfaces. It focuses purely on the “view layer” and gives developers flexibility to choose their own architecture.
Key Strengths of React.js in 2026
- Component-based architecture for reusable UI
- Strong ecosystem and community support
- Ideal for SPAs and dashboards
- Works seamlessly with any backend
- Powers mobile apps via React Native
Limitations
- No built-in routing
- No native SEO optimization
- Requires additional tools for SSR or SSG
- Slower initial page load for content-heavy sites
Real-world example:
A SaaS admin dashboard with authenticated users does not need SEO. React.js is perfect here due to its flexibility and performance in client-side rendering.
What Is Next.js?
Next.js is a React-based framework that adds server-side capabilities and production-ready features out of the box.
Key Strengths of Next.js in 2026
- Server-Side Rendering (SSR)
- Static Site Generation (SSG)
- Incremental Static Regeneration (ISR)
- Built-in API routes
- File-based routing system
- Optimized performance and SEO
Limitations
- Slight learning curve
- Overkill for simple SPAs
- Requires understanding of rendering strategies
👉 Real-world example:
An e-commerce website with thousands of product pages benefits from Next.js due to fast load times and strong SEO performance.
React.js vs Next.js 2026: Key Differences
1. Rendering Approach
- React.js: Client-Side Rendering (CSR)
- Next.js: SSR, SSG, ISR (hybrid rendering)
👉 Impact:
Next.js wins for SEO and performance-critical applications.
2. SEO Capabilities
- React.js: Requires additional setup
- Next.js: Built-in SEO optimization
👉 Why it matters:
Search engines and AI crawlers prefer pre-rendered content.
3. Performance
- React.js: Good for dynamic apps
- Next.js: Faster initial load, better Core Web Vitals
4. Routing
- React.js: Manual setup (React Router)
- Next.js: File-based routing
5. Backend Integration
- React.js: Requires separate backend
- Next.js: Built-in API routes
React.js vs Next.js for SEO in 2026
If your goal is ranking on Google or appearing in AI-generated answers, this is the most critical factor.
React.js SEO Challenges
- Content rendered after JavaScript loads
- Slower indexing by search engines
- Requires workarounds like prerendering
Next.js SEO Advantages
- Pre-rendered HTML pages
- Faster indexing
- Better Core Web Vitals
- Built-in metadata handling
👉 Insight:
In AI-driven search (GEO), structured, fast-loading content gets cited more often. Next.js is naturally aligned with this trend.
When to Choose React.js
Choose React.js if:
- You’re building an internal dashboard
- SEO is not required
- You need a highly customizable architecture
- You are developing a mobile app with React Native
- You are creating micro-frontends or widgets
When to Choose Next.js
Choose Next.js if:
- You want strong SEO performance
- You are building a public website
- You need fast page load times
- You are creating an e-commerce platform
- You want frontend + backend in one codebase
Hiring Guide: ReactJS Developer vs Next.js Experts
When to Hire a ReactJS Developer
- Building SPA or dashboard
- Working with separate backend systems
- Creating mobile applications
When to Choose a ReactJS Development Company (Next.js Focus)
- SEO-driven websites
- SaaS platforms with marketing pages
- E-commerce or content-heavy platforms
Key Questions to Ask
- What rendering strategy do you recommend?
- Have you improved Core Web Vitals before?
- Do you have experience with Next.js App Router?
- Can you handle SEO optimization?
👉 Pro Tip:
A good reactjs development company will not recommend one solution blindly—they will align technology with business goals.
Trends Shaping React vs Next.js in 2026
1. React Server Components (RSC)
Now widely adopted, reducing client-side JavaScript.
2. AI Search Optimization (GEO)
Content must be structured, fast, and authoritative.
3. Edge Computing
Next.js enables ultra-fast global delivery.
4. Full-Stack Development
Single codebase is now preferred, Next.js leads here.
Final Decision Framework
| Project Type | Recommended Choice |
|---|---|
| Blog / SEO Website | Next.js |
| E-commerce | Next.js |
| Dashboard | React.js |
| SaaS Platform | Next.js + React |
| Mobile App | React Native |
FAQs
1. React.js vs Next.js which is better in 2026?
Next.js is better for SEO and performance, while React.js is ideal for SPAs and dashboards.
2. Should I learn React or Next.js first?
Start with React fundamentals, then move to Next.js.
3. Is Next.js good for SEO?
Yes, it provides built-in SEO optimization with SSR and SSG.
4. Can React.js rank on Google?
Yes, but it requires additional optimization techniques.
5. What is the cost to hire a ReactJS developer?
It ranges from $25/hour (offshore) to $150/hour (US-based experts).
6. Is Next.js suitable for large projects?
Yes, it is widely used for enterprise and scalable applications.
